Cellular phones have gained a permanent spot in the communications community; their capabilities have expanded to include much more than just conversation. Now you can carry a device that connects family, friends, and the world, but also can incorporate organizational, entertainment, and practical features into the phone as well. Cell phones can allow text messaging, email, clocks, cameras, image sending, and music. And with newer technologies like the iPhone, the cellular world has gotten even more expansive, with applications, GPS systems, high-tech gaming, and Internet browsing.
Cellular companies in Nebraska include the main national networks like AT&T, Sprint, Verizon, U.S. Cellular, and T-Mobile. One can choose from countless options, like a varying plan styles from pay as you go to family plans that allow multiple people to share the same minutes, texts, and monthly bill. Whatever the cellular need, customers can find it with Nebraska providers.
